Guests can discover something new in every corner of the world, as Celebrity Cruises unveils its 2027 and 2028 itineraries in the Caribbean, Asia and South America. Sailings across these three continents will take guests on spectacular voyages to 131 destinations across 42 countries, while unique ports and overnight stays offer unforgettable experiences. Celebrity’s newest ship, Celebrity Xcel, returns to the Caribbean for a third season, once again offering guests an immersive connection to the region—both ashore and aboard—through The Bazaar, a one-of-a-kind destination experience. Meanwhile, Celebrity Solstice will embark on its second season in Asia, following its modernization, delivering fresh onboard offerings and unforgettable adventures on land.

Thankfully, Montego Bay’s iconic Round Hill Hotel & Villas sustained only minimal impact to its facilities as a result of Hurricane Melissa. However, given the considerable challenges affecting the surrounding community, including local roads and infrastructure, the resort has temporarily closed and will reopen its doors on December 8, 2025. Until then, the resort has turned its attention to caring for its team members, their families and essential workers who helped the resort fare so well during the storm. The resort’s Board of Directors and Executive Team have responded with an extraordinary commitment to staff as well as the local Hanover Parish community, demonstrating a level of hospitality that goes far beyond service and reflecting true care, compassion, and leadership during a time of crisis.

The Caribbean Hotel & Tourism Association (CHTA), the CHTA Education Foundation (CHTAEF), and the Jamaica Hotel and Tourist Association (JHTA) have activated coordinated disaster response efforts to support Jamaica’s tourism communities following Hurricane Melissa. Acting together as a unified tourism relief task force, the three organizations are aligning industry support, deploying funds and mobilizing direct assistance for affected workers, small tourism operators and community partners across the island.
“As Jamaica begins to recover from the impacts of Hurricane Melissa, the Caribbean tourism sector is once again demonstrating its unity and resilience,” said CHTA CEO Vanessa Ledesma. “We are working hand-in-hand with our partners and the JHTA to support affected communities and the tourism professionals whose dedication sustains our industry. Together, we will help our region rebuild stronger.”
